Facing a gauntlet of three road matches versus Top 15 teams, Leonel Vivas tallied two singles victories and three doubles wins as the No. 2 Buccaneers picked up a pair of victories. The sophomore opened the week with a 7-5, 7-5 #5 singles win over Alex Schubert in Barry’s 6-3 victory over No. 14 Georgia College. Vivas also joined Marco Mokrzycki for an 8-4 #2 doubles victory over Tyler Franks and Casper Konyves. In a match against No. 3 Armstrong Atlantic that was ultimately washed out by rain, Vivas and Mokrzycki had downed Sven Lalic and Pedro Scocuglia 9-7 in the #2 spot. Ending the week with a 5-2 victory over No. 12 Augusta State, Vivas took down Max Coulomb 6-2, 6-0 in the #6 singles position and joined Mokrzycki in the #2 doubles flight for an 8-4 win over Victor Cabellos and Victor Guimaraes.
Alexis Yohe went 3-0, including a 3-2 win over top-ranked Alabama-Huntsville. She struck out a career-high 12 against Mercyhurst on Tuesday, beat PBA on Wednesday, then helped the Bucs come back from being run-ruled in the first game to avoid the sweep by the Chargers. She held the powerful Chargers in the yard, despite a strong wind blowing straight out, walked just one and struck out seven, including key strikeouts in the sixth and seventh innings to preserve a one-run lead.
